What is a Emergency Lighting Risk Assessment?

The Emergency Lighting Risk Assessment is a crucial document required under Irish health and safety legislation to ensure buildings meet necessary safety standards for emergency lighting systems. This assessment is typically conducted annually or when significant changes occur to the building or its usage. It serves as both a compliance document and a practical tool for identifying and addressing potential risks related to emergency lighting systems. The document is mandated by Irish regulations, including the Safety, Health and Welfare at Work Act 2005 and specific technical standards such as IS 3217:2013+A1:2017. It provides a detailed evaluation of existing systems, identifies non-compliance issues, and offers recommendations for improvements to ensure occupant safety during power failures or emergency situations.

What sections should be included in a Emergency Lighting Risk Assessment?

1. Property Information: Details of the assessed property including address, building type, occupancy, and responsible persons

2. Assessment Details: Date, time, and conditions of assessment, along with assessor's credentials and scope of assessment

3. Existing Emergency Lighting System: Description and evaluation of current emergency lighting installation, including type, location, and condition of existing systems

4. Risk Assessment Methodology: Explanation of assessment criteria, standards used, and evaluation methods

5. Hazard Identification: Identification and analysis of potential hazards relating to emergency lighting requirements

6. Compliance Analysis: Evaluation of current system against relevant standards and regulations

7. Emergency Lighting Coverage: Assessment of illumination levels, positioning, and coverage in critical areas

8. System Testing and Maintenance: Review of testing procedures, maintenance records, and compliance with required testing schedules

9. Deficiencies and Recommendations: Detailed list of identified issues and specific recommendations for improvements

10. Conclusion: Overall assessment summary and priority actions required

What sections are optional to include in a Emergency Lighting Risk Assessment?

1. High Risk Areas Assessment: Detailed evaluation of areas with specific hazards or special requirements, used when the property contains laboratories, industrial processes, or dangerous machinery

2. Photometric Calculations: Technical calculations of light levels and distribution, included when specific illuminance measurements are required

3. Historic Building Considerations: Special considerations for listed buildings or historic structures, used when assessing protected structures

4. Multiple Occupancy Analysis: Assessment of shared spaces and responsibilities, included for buildings with multiple tenants or occupants

5. Integration with Fire Safety Systems: Analysis of emergency lighting integration with other emergency systems, used in complex buildings with multiple safety systems

What schedules should be included in a Emergency Lighting Risk Assessment?

1. Schedule A - Floor Plans: Detailed floor plans showing location of all emergency lighting units, escape routes, and fire safety equipment

2. Schedule B - System Inventory: Complete inventory of emergency lighting units including type, location, and technical specifications

3. Schedule C - Testing Schedule: Detailed schedule for required monthly, quarterly and annual testing

4. Schedule D - Photo Documentation: Photographic evidence of current installation and identified issues

5. Appendix 1 - Technical Specifications: Detailed technical information for installed emergency lighting systems

6. Appendix 2 - Maintenance Records: Historical maintenance and testing records

7. Appendix 3 - Relevant Certificates: Copies of relevant certification and compliance documents

8. Appendix 4 - Reference Standards: List of applicable standards and regulations used in the assessment
